制作的網(wǎng)頁出現(xiàn)亂碼的原因
在制作網(wǎng)頁過程中,出現(xiàn)亂碼是一個常見的問題。導(dǎo)致網(wǎng)頁出現(xiàn)亂碼的原因有多種,下面我將詳細(xì)解釋一下。
1. 字符編碼不匹配:網(wǎng)頁使用的字符編碼與瀏覽器默認(rèn)設(shè)置的字符編碼不一致
制作的網(wǎng)頁出現(xiàn)亂碼的原因
在制作網(wǎng)頁過程中,出現(xiàn)亂碼是一個常見的問題。導(dǎo)致網(wǎng)頁出現(xiàn)亂碼的原因有多種,下面我將詳細(xì)解釋一下。
1. 字符編碼不匹配:網(wǎng)頁使用的字符編碼與瀏覽器默認(rèn)設(shè)置的字符編碼不一致,導(dǎo)致頁面顯示亂碼。常見的字符編碼包括UTF-8、GBK等,確保網(wǎng)頁和瀏覽器使用相同的字符編碼可以解決該問題。
2. 缺少字符編碼聲明:網(wǎng)頁沒有正確地聲明所使用的字符編碼,瀏覽器無法正確解析文本內(nèi)容,從而導(dǎo)致亂碼。在網(wǎng)頁的頭部添加meta標(biāo)簽來聲明字符編碼是一個常用的解決方法。
3. 特殊字符轉(zhuǎn)義錯誤:在網(wǎng)頁中使用特殊字符時,需要對其進(jìn)行轉(zhuǎn)義處理。如果轉(zhuǎn)義錯誤或者遺漏,就會導(dǎo)致字符無法正確顯示,出現(xiàn)亂碼。
4. 文件編碼錯誤:如果制作網(wǎng)頁的編輯器(如文本編輯器)保存文件時選擇了錯誤的編碼格式,就會導(dǎo)致網(wǎng)頁顯示亂碼。確保在保存網(wǎng)頁文件時選擇正確的編碼格式可以避免該問題。
5. 字體缺失或不支持:如果網(wǎng)頁中使用的字體在用戶的計算機(jī)上不存在或不被支持,瀏覽器會嘗試使用其他字體進(jìn)行替代,導(dǎo)致顯示亂碼。在設(shè)置字體時,最好使用通用的字體,如Arial、宋體等,以確保網(wǎng)頁在不同環(huán)境下都能正確顯示。
6. 網(wǎng)絡(luò)傳輸問題:在網(wǎng)頁傳輸過程中,網(wǎng)絡(luò)故障或者服務(wù)器配置錯誤等原因可能導(dǎo)致數(shù)據(jù)包損壞,進(jìn)而導(dǎo)致網(wǎng)頁亂碼。這種情況下,重新加載網(wǎng)頁或者檢查網(wǎng)絡(luò)連接可以解決問題。
綜上所述,網(wǎng)頁出現(xiàn)亂碼的原因可能是字符編碼不匹配、缺少字符編碼聲明、特殊字符轉(zhuǎn)義錯誤、文件編碼錯誤、字體缺失或不支持以及網(wǎng)絡(luò)傳輸問題等。在制作網(wǎng)頁時,我們需要留意這些問題并采取相應(yīng)的措施來解決。
重寫的全新
文章格式演示例子: